Module editor

Main menu 
Dimensions > User Grid Size

Select mm
Set X and Y to 1.0
OK

--- or ---

select inches
set X and Y to 0.0394
OK


In main screen, use the grid select drop down (just under the rubbish bin
icon) and at the bottom of the list is user grid. select that and you
should be set.


Remember to use the rel co-ords at the bottom of the screen. (hit space to
zero them) also note that the mm or inches measurement unit icons on the
left hand toolbar apply to them so you can switch between units to check
things out.

There will be a slight error at times due to rounding, if I remember
correctly kicad uses imperial measurements internally and there is a
conversion done between them and metric.
